Job Description
The Project Coordinator / Expeditor supports Indirect Purchasing by coordinating and expediting machine and equipment-related parts to meet operational and project needs. This role works closely with suppliers and internal stakeholders to track orders, validate delivery commitments, and mitigate supply risks to ensure on-time availability of critical components.
Key Responsibilities
• Coordinate with suppliers to confirm requirements, lead times, and delivery schedules for machine parts.
• Track purchase orders and proactively expedite at-risk or critical components.
• Maintain order trackers, project schedules, and action-item logs through closure.
• Identify delivery risks and support mitigation efforts with Purchasing, Engineering, and Operations.
• Maintain accurate records of order status, supplier commitments, and delivery milestones.
• Prepare concise status updates and reports for purchasing leads and project stakeholders.
Serve as a point of contact between suppliers and internal teams to ensure clear, timely communication.
